Mercedes-Benz recalls model year 2019 vehicles with powertrain issue

The vehicle's engine could stall, posing a crash risk

Mercedes-Benz USA (MBUSA) is recalling 119 model year 2019 Mercedes-Benz C300s, C300 4Matics, C300 4Matic Cabrios, C300 4Matic Coupes, C300 Coupes, C300 Cabrios, C43 AMGs, C43 AMG Cabrios, C43 AMG Coupes, CLS450s, CLS450 4Matics, CLS53 AMG 4Matics, E53 AMG 4Matics, E450 4Matics, E450 4Matic Coupes, E53 AMG 4Matic Coupes, G550s, and G63 AMGs.

The Central Powertrain Controller (CPC) control unit could reset while driving, possibly causing an engine stall, posing a crash risk.

What to do

MBUSA will notify owners, and dealers will update the CPC control unit software, free of charge.

The recall is expected to begin December 28, 2018.

Owners may contact MBUSA customer service at 1-800-367-6372.
